Working for a local charity providing vital support to the operations and customer services team.
Working within the Customer services team you will be supporting the team to answer incoming telephone calls and emails which could be about matters such as: changing/amending direct debits/updating tenant information/ logging repair requests and creating work orders, taking payments. You will also help support the team with various administration tasks which will include, managing 3 inboxes, downloading the out of hours report in the morning and actioning any follow up required, supporting benefits and universal credit portals, liaising with surveyors for inspection orders, creating purchase order numbers, updating housing management systems, and any other administration tasks to fully support the team. This role will be varied and wide ranging so we are looking for candidates who are willing to help in anyway they can with a proactive can do attitude.

To be considered for this role it would be ideal if you had any administration or customer service experience within a charity or housing organisation. Alternatively some customer service or administration experience from other sectors would be ideal. You should be highly organised, personable and an excellent communicator with a proven ability to work proactively to deliver exceptional results. You should be reliable, committed, have good common sense and be able to work autonomously and as part of a team. You should be highly IT literate.
This role is initially a temporary role but there is a permanent position available for anyone who would be interested and demonstrates the right attitude and abilities. The role is part time - 30 hours per week, ideally 6 hours per day but with some flexibility in hours worked - you could for 4 days per week for example. This role is office based and is located on the outskirts of Cambridge with free parking. This is a great opportunity to work with a fantastic team in a role where you can really add value and make a difference. A competitive hourly rate of circa £15 per hour is offered and we are looking for 3 candidates to start immediately on an ongoing basis.
